Everest view motorcycle tour and Everest base camp trekking for 17 days are excellent options for those who have wished to see the magnificent, mighty Mount Everest from afar or close up after several days of trekking through several enthralling surroundings.
The first phase of this tour focuses on capturing the spectacular Mount Everest, other Himalayan ranges, and the surrounding lush green mountains, serene hills, rivers, valleys, and centuries-old UNESCO world heritage sites, as well as understanding the primitive life and diverse cultures of the Nepalese people.You will be riding through one of the oldest towns in Nepal, “Bhaktapur”, up to the Nagarkot viewpoint (2300 M) to see the world’s highest mountain, Mt. Everest, to the East. The second phase of the tour is for the adventure journey to conquer the high altitude serene mountains to reach the highest altitude point, ‘The Everest Base Camp Trek’’. The Everest Base Camp (EBC) trek is a spectacular high altitude trek in the mountains of Nepal. During the trip, you will encounter jaw-dropping scenery and a unique cultural experience while exploring the challenging trekking routes around the highest mountain in the world. The choice of bike depends upon the tour type. Some of the package requires certain type of bike only for safety and ease. If the tour is mostly short and near the valley we might allow you to choose the ride. But most of the time, we stick with the package type.
The accommodation plan is usually defined in the package details. Near the valley we will provide you 3 star hotels, but outside the valley deep in moutain or hilly regions due to lack of such accomodation we accomodate you into local lodges and tea houses.
